> Hi > > I am trying to export maps from Grass 7.0.0 running in Linux (64 bit > Ubuntu) using r.out.mat. > > Matlab (R2014b), however, complains that these files are corrupt. > (Matlab is also running in Linux.) > > Could anyone please advise? > > Hi, it is possible that r.out.mat supports some older version of these .mat files which Matlab no longer accepts. There are some things you can do. 1) Try if you can tell Matlab that it is an older version of the format. 2) Try Octave, perhaps load and save there, then open in Matlab. 3) Try on of the (many) formats provided by r.out.gdal. Can Matlab load TIFF, for example? 4) Use r.out.ascii (or r.out.xyz) and read the created text file to Matlab in some way. 5) Fix r.out.mat if you can and submit a patch.
